The Program Test Manager will be responsible for overseeing the testing activities for IT Infrastructure migration program for a Bank. This role involves coordinating with multiple teams, ensuring comprehensive test coverage, and delivering high-quality software products. The Program Test Manager will lead a team of test managers, test engineers, manage test plans, and ensure the integration of testing activities into the overall project lifecycle. Prior experience of working in similar program i.e. migration of IT infrastructure from on-premises onto Cloud and data centre exit will be an added advantage.
Responsibilities:
- Test Strategy Development: Develop and implement comprehensive test strategies, plans, and frameworks for large-scale software programs and projects. Define test objectives, scope, methodologies, and success criteria in alignment with project requirements and quality goals.
- Test Planning and Execution: Lead the planning, execution, and coordination of testing activities across multiple project teams and testing phases. Develop test schedules, resource plans, and test scenarios to ensure timely and effective test coverage. Oversee test execution, monitor progress, and track test results to identify trends and areas for improvement.
- Team Leadership and Management: Build, mentor, and manage a high-performing team of test leads, analysts, and engineers. Provide guidance, support, and coaching to team members to ensure alignment with project goals, standards, and best practices. Foster a culture of collaboration, innovation, and continuous improvement within the testing organization.
- Stakeholder Communication: Serve as the primary point of contact for test-related matters, including status updates, issue resolution, and risk mitigation strategies. Communicate testing progress, findings, and recommendations to project stakeholders, including project managers, development teams, and senior leadership. Facilitate cross-functional collaboration and decision-making to address testing challenges and ensure project success.
- Quality Assurance and Governance: Establish and enforce quality assurance processes, standards, and guidelines throughout the software development lifecycle. Ensure compliance with industry standards, regulatory requirements, and organizational policies. Implement quality metrics, benchmarks, and dashboards to measure and monitor test effectiveness, defect rates, and overall product quality.
- Risk Management: Identify, assess, and mitigate risks and dependencies associated with testing activities, resource constraints, and project timelines. Proactively identify potential roadblocks, bottlenecks, and issues that may impact testing outcomes or project delivery. Develop risk mitigation strategies, contingency plans, and escalation procedures to minimize project risk and ensure project success.
- Continuous Improvement: Drive continuous improvement initiatives and process enhancements to optimize testing methodologies, tools, and techniques. Identify opportunities for automation, efficiency gains, and productivity improvements within the testing organization. Champion the adoption of best practices, industry trends, and emerging technologies to enhance testing capabilities and deliver greater value to stakeholders.
